EADS is represented at the TETRA World Congress for the first time, due to the acquisition of Nokia’s Professional Mobile Radio (PMR) activities. At one of the most important communication- and information platforms for Professional Mobile Radio EADS presents its new products and features, which are shown at TWC for the first time, on their booth D4.
All PMR activities within EADS have been grouped together to form the new founded line of business EADS Secure Networks. The launch of EADS Secure Networks marks a new era in the European PMR industry. Through its ability to offer global security and mission critical solutions, EADS Systems House DCS has firmly established itself as a competitive global player in the market.
EADS is the only company in the world that can offer highly secure, digital radio communication systems and terminals based on the two leading digital radio standards, TETRA and TETRAPOL.
For its customers worldwide, EADS develops, installs and maintains technology platforms for professional mobile radio, together with a wide range of advanced terminals. Its multi-standard portfolio includes network solutions, radio terminals, dispatching and network management positions, cipher key management, interfaces with numerous external entities (data networks, control rooms, public switched telephone networks, cellular networks, legacy PMR) and projectable tactical equipment. And thanks to its experience in Large System Integration projects, EADS can tailor-make totally integrated, cost-efficient turnkey solutions to meet even the most specialized requirements.

EADS Security Networks’ CEO, Jean-Marc Nasr, has a long history of working in the aerospace, safety and security fields. For the last 20 years or more, Jean-Marc has worked for other companies that now make up EADS, including Aerospatiale and MATRA.
He is an engineering graduate from a French telecommunications and electronics engineering school and holds a PhD from University of Paris. He has a keen interest in flying and holds a Private Pilot’s Licence. His particular flying love is exploring mountainous regions.
